Many types of hammer mill are used for many industrial, research, agricultural and residential applications. A hammer mill can be small enough to sit on a counter top and run on household current, or large enough to shred entire cars. Some of the largest hammer mills may use a large diesel engine of 2,000 horsepower or more. The axis of the rotating shaft of a hammer mill may be constructed in either a horizontal or vertical position, although a horizontal configuration is more common. A hammer mill is a machine used to shred or crush materials into smaller pieces. The basic design of machines of this type involve a rotating shaft to which free-swinging hammers are attached. This assembly is enclosed by a drum which holds the material to be pulverized. A hopper feeds the source material into the drum. The hammers gradually break up the material until it is small enough to pass through a screen with openings corresponding to the desired particle size. Farmers sometimes employ a hammer mill to pulverize grain for livestock feed. These machines have the advantage of being able to process many types of materials as well as producing particles of various sizes by simply changing the output screen. A hammer mill of this type may operate at around 1,800 rpm with the tips of the hammers moving 60 mph (90 kph)or more. Particles produced this way will be very uniform and tend to have a spherical shape. Small hammer mills are sometimes used in laboratories for grinding the materials for growing media or experiments. Other small hammer mills can be employed in grinding foods or spices, and food waste is often processed by these machines. Grinding grain for ethanol production or pulverizing fruit in juice production are other possible uses for a hammer mill. A sawmill may employ a hammer mill for the purpose of grinding scrap into mulch or material for manufacturing wood pellet fuel. Metal recycling operations like scrapyards often employ large hammer mills for grinding scrap metal into small pieces for separation and processing. Large hammer mills are able to grind up entire cars at one time, pulverizing them into fist sized pieces, and can process many tons of scrap metal each day. Other types of hammer mills are used to reclaim recycled asphalt, electronic components or old tires. A roller mill is a piece of heavy-duty machinery used to crush or grind objects like wheat or rocks. These machines function similar to a steam roller, and pulverize items into smaller particles or fibers. Roller mill machines are widely used in the agricultural and food-processing industries, particularly in grinding grains and barley to make bread, flour, and beer. These machines may also be used to grind rocks during mining operations, or to produce a variety of powders and chemical products. A standard roller mill uses one or more grinding wheels to reduce objects down into smaller particles. Many feature a gas-powered motor or engine, which is attached to the grinding wheels using a series of belts. These belts cause the rollers to rotate in opposite directions. As objects pass between the wheels, they are subject to friction, which crushes or grinds the material into powder. Depending on the material being processed, the rollers themselves can be made from metal or ceramic. Buyers can choose from both horizontal and vertical roller mill designs. A horizontal roller mill features two rollers aligned on the same horizontal plane. Materials are dropped down between the rollers and crushed or ground. The ground particles may then pass through smaller sets of rollers below for further refinement. In a vertical roller mill, the objects being ground are placed on a large spinning plate. Centrifugal force causes the materials to spread out towards the edges of the plate. As they reach the edges, they are ground down by rollers placed around the perimeter of the plate. The powdered particles are then drawn upward due to air or vacuum forces within the unit. The rollers on these machines feature a large surface area, which enables users to maximize production rates. Many roller mills are easily adjustable to accommodate different types of materials and applications. This adjustment may be as simple as moving the wheels closer together or farther apart to adjust the friction between the rollers. Roller mill machines typically require a substantial upfront investment, and may not be the most effective option for small applications. These machines also require a great deal of maintenance due to the wear and tear on the rollers caused by the grinding process. Maintenance requirements are even higher when the mill is used with abrasive materials like rock or metals. In a sand mill, a central bar agitates the sand, causing it to have a grinding action. Many sand mills produce very small particles on the first pass, with the particles passing through a mesh screen. Others have recapture systems, allowing people to pass the mixture through the sand mill again to make it finer and more even. The design works by agitating the sand, rather than creating pressure, ensuring that the grinding medium does not break apart in the device when it is used properly. As the name implies, sands can be used as grinding media, but other materials may be used as well. The choice of medium depends on the material being ground. Some companies maintain several mills dedicated for specific uses, while others may change media as needed in a single sand mill. Sand mills are used in cosmetics manufacturing, the production of paints and pigments, and similar activities. A sand mill is a piece of industrial equipment designed to grind a given material into very small particles of roughly equal size. Companies with need for a sand mill may be able to rent or lease equipment for their needs, offering an opportunity to test different kinds of equipment before making a decision to purchase. It is also sometimes possible to buy used and refurbished equipment from a manufacturer or third party. Brand new sand mills can be very expensive. Grinding media are available from sand mill manufacturers, as well as other suppliers. The operator must select the best medium for a given application, weighing a number of considerations, including concerns about contamination and discoloration. Sand mills are used for processing a wide variety of products, and can also be used as mixers and dispersants, creating a uniform mixture of several components during the grinding process. The most frequent application for sand screens is in oil production. Much of the world's crude oil and natural gas supplies are located deep underground, often in areas with desert-like conditions. Very large drills are used to bore below the surface of the earth in these areas to collect oil. A sand screen is often used to line the diameter of the bore, allowing oil and natural gases to filter through while keeping sand out of the bore hole. This helps prevent sand from getting into the drills, where it can slow production, or even render the drilling equipment unusable. A sand screen is a type of filter used to separate sand particles from other materials. It is often used in oil sands production, and allows users to harvest oil products without also collecting the sand nearby. These screens are also used on a smaller scale in many industrial and mining applications to separate sand from the material being collected. Many drilling operations use an expandable sand screen that extends down the depth of the bore. These screens work like a telescope, allowing them to be set at a wide variety of sizes. As the drill passes deeper underground, the expandable sand screen is extended along its length, getting slightly narrower as it progresses. These screens allow workers to block sand even deep underground where a more traditional sand screen may not reach. Sand control screens are typically made from stainless steel, which helps the screen hold up under harsh conditions. Stainless steel tends to perform much more effectively than other materials when exposed to natural gas or crude oil. It is able to resist rust and chemical corrosion, which helps to prolong the life of the screen. They are usually made of metal, and can vary in size depending on the application. Each screen must be carefully chosen based on the size of the sand particles in each application, as well as on the thickness of and flow of the oil being collected. Too large of a mesh means that a larger quantity of sand will slip through the screen. If the mesh is too fine, however, production will be slowed, and the desired materials may not be able to seep through the screen. Many operations rely on a combination of screens with different mesh sizes to collect sand while allowing oil to flow easily into the bore. Wet sanding is a great alternative to dry sanding when repairs have been made to damaged drywall or plaster, as well as in remodeling that occurs in or near lived-in areas of the home. In wet sanding, the sponge is damp enough to significantly reduce the amount of sanding dust that becomes airborne. For this reason, persons with allergies living through a remodel or repair may well appreciate this alternative technique. In high-use areas of the home such as kitchens or baths, wet sanding can significantly decrease the mess that normally accompanies drywall repair. Wet sanding is a cleaner alternative to regular sanding of drywall mud from remodeling and repairs. Wet sanding requires a special sanding sponge that replaces the traditional drywall sanding screens and blocks. The sanding sponge is used barely damp and requires frequent rinsing and wringing during wet sanding. When properly executed, wet sanding does not alter the number of coats of drywall mud required, but the process does take longer than dry block sanding. This is mostly due to the number of times the sponge must be rinsed and wrung out, and depending on the size of the area, the water may need to be changed as well. You can reasonably expect to sand about a 3-foot square (about one square meter) section before needing to rinse and wring your sponge. After wet sanding a coat of mud, allow the area to dry for about an hour before continuing with a second coat of compound or before painting or priming if the final coat has been sanded. Combining wet sanding with traditional sanding is also an alternative for home repair projects. Perhaps the first coat can be sanded with a traditional screen or block sander to expedite the process, but wet sanding can also be applied in the final coat so clean up can be performed sooner. You can use different grain sanding sponges for wet sanding, such as coarse or fine, depending on which coat of mud you are sanding. Wet sanding sponges are slightly larger than a typical kitchen sponge and are available at most large home improvement stores. When wet sanding an area, work in circles with a steady amount of pressure. The sanding sponge should be only slightly damp -- if water is dripping from the sponge when you apply steady pressure during sanding, the sponge is too wet. A stamp mill, sometimes called a stamping mill, is constructed with a series of stamps arranged in what is normally a wooden frame. There usually are five stamps in a frame, but this number can vary. Sometimes an individual frame with its set of stamps is called a stamp battery. Although some of the larger stamp mills were powered by steam engines, most use water for their energy source. The term 'stamp mill' usually refers to a type of mining equipment used to crush ore-containing rock, although it also can mean the building in which the rock is crushed. In ancient times, variations of the stamp mill were used for pounding grain, for processing oil from seeds and in the paper-making process. Traditionally, however, this type of mill machine has been used to mine gold, silver and copper. Stamps usually are made of steel or something equally heavy, such as wood with iron heads. These stamps are operated by a cam and rotating shaft that are designed to cause the stamp to fall on the rock that is being fed through the machine. This process is repeated until the rock has been pulverized to the point where the target ore can be extracted. Stamp mills or ball mills have largely been replaced by more modern means of ore extraction, but archaeological records indicate that variations of the stamp mill have been in existence for thousands of years. The early Greeks used components resembling those of the stamp mill for agricultural purposes, such as removing the hulls from grain. Gold and silver mining efforts during the period of the Roman empire show the use of stamps operated by a cam system. Grinding uses some form of compression to break down a substance. The simplest example of grinding is what takes place in the use of a mortar and pestle. One of the advantages to the stamp mill was the simplicity of its structure. It could be disassembled, transported to a new location and reassembled fairly easily. This meant that miners could use this type of mill machine in remote locations. The main restriction for a stamping mill was the availability of running water for power. In many cases, this was remedied by the damming or rerouting of nearby rivers or streams. Sand occurs naturally when rocks and other minerals break down. Although the exact makeup of sand varies greatly from place to place and depends largely on the type of rock found in a given location, its most common primary component is the mineral quartz. The most highly prized sand for mining is known as unbounded sand, which contains smaller amounts of clay and other impurities than other sands. Such sand is most frequently found in dunes, coastal sand strips, and within sandstone. The process of harvesting sand from coastal regions is known as sand mining. Sand can be mined from anywhere it is found in great quantities, such as lake shores, river banks or sea shores, or it can be dredged from a seabed. Harvested sand serves a number of functions and plays an important role in many modern manufacturing activities, such as the creation of roads, concrete and glass. It also can be used to repair damaged coastlines. Sand mining is a major industry in many places where sand is abundant. Millions of tons of sand are harvested each year. The demand for high-quality mined sand or sand makeris likely to increase as more manufacturing and industrial uses for sand are found. Despite the industrial value of sand mining, the practice raises a number of environmental concerns. Most noticeably, sand mining is directly responsible for a great deal of erosion, which can adversely affect the natural ecosystem of a location. The sand mining process can also have a negative impact on the wildlife of an area as well, because the fragile habitat of many coastal fish, animal and plant species can be disrupted if the process is not carefully monitored.
